The mission of this bug is to travel throughout all of the Adirondack Park of upstate New York. Please let me see all of the high peaks and river valleys of the Adirondacks and help me stay within the blue line at all times.
This bug is starting in Lake George, New York. It belongs to an Earth Science Teacher, hence the name "Gneiss" Bug. Gneiss (pronounced "nice") is the Metomorphic rock that makes up much of the Adirondack Mountains of upstate New York where this bug calls it's home. Take care of him and he will bring you luck! AEL.
